State of the District: Independence Junior High earns 'Exemplary' ranking; district highlights assessment gains
Summary
District 128 presented its State of the District report: Independence Junior High earned an Exemplary designation (ranked 4th of 456 middle schools in Illinois) and third graders showed 85% proficiency in math and 78% in English Language Arts.

The board received the annual State of the District report highlighting accomplishments and areas for growth. The minutes record that Independence Junior High earned an Exemplary designation and was ranked fourth out of 456 middle schools in Illinois. The report also noted third‑grade Illinois Assessment of Readiness results showing 85% proficiency in Mathematics and 78% proficiency in English Language Arts.
The minutes credit staff members who represented the district at the Illinois Principal Association conference: Mary Lynn Duft, Kaitlin Settle, Mary Kate Moroney and Brigitte Sullivan. The report emphasized these assessment results reflect students who had the district's revised core curriculum from the start of their learning sequence.
